Jogging routes around Turón are set within a mountain village in the Granada province of Andalusia, Spain, at 684 meters above sea level amidst the Contraviesa mountains. The region is characterized by varied landscapes, including paths near the Turón River and routes through a rich ecosystem known for diverse animal species. This area is part of the Sierra de las Nieves Natural Park, a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ve, providing opportunities for invigorating uphill and downhill running.

Berja is a town located in the southwest of the Sierra de Gádor and where it is surrounded by mountains despite being very close to the sea. The Sierra Alhamilla makes it difficult to see the sea, where the well-known "sea of plastic" begins.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many running routes are available in Turón?

Turón offers a good selection of running routes, with over 10 trails documented on komoot. These routes cater to various fitness levels, ranging from easy paths to more challenging runs.

What is the overall difficulty level of running trails in Turón?

The running trails in Turón present a varied challenge. While there is 1 easy route, the majority are moderate (3 routes) or difficult (9 routes), often featuring significant elevation gain due to the mountainous terrain. This makes Turón an excellent destination for runners seeking a challenge.

What kind of terrain can I expect on running routes in Turón?

Runners in Turón can expect diverse terrain. Many routes follow the picturesque Turón River, characterized by dense alluvial forests with species like alders and ash trees, providing shaded paths. Other routes venture into the mountainous landscapes of the Sierra de las Nieves Natural Park, offering high cliffs, unique fir forests, and more rugged trails.

Are there any easy or beginner-friendly running routes in Turón?

Yes, for those seeking a gentler run, the region offers options like the Manolo el Cantaor Accessible Path along the Ribera del Río Turón. This route, starting near El Burgo, is described as pleasant, mostly flat, and easy to follow, winding through orchards and riverside forests. While komoot lists 1 easy route, many riverbank paths are suitable for beginners.

Can I find circular running routes in Turón?

Yes, Turón offers several circular running routes. For example, the Turón River Diques Route explores three notable dams along the river and can be completed as a circular track of about 6-7 km. Many routes in the area, such as the Cueva de la Guribaila II loop from Adra, are designed as loops, bringing you back to your starting point.

Are there running routes with significant elevation gain for a challenging workout?

Absolutely. Turón's mountainous terrain, being part of the Contraviesa mountains and the Sierra de las Nieves Natural Park, means many routes feature significant elevation gain. For instance, the Cueva de la Guribaila II loop from Adra has over 1150 meters of ascent, offering a truly challenging experience for experienced runners.

What natural attractions or points of interest can I see along the running trails?

The running trails in Turón are rich with natural beauty. You can explore the diverse flora of the Turón River banks, including dense alluvial forests. The Sierra de las Nieves Natural Park offers magnificent landscapes with unique 'pinsapo' fir forests. You might also encounter natural pools along the river, particularly in the El Burgo area, which are popular for refreshing stops. Additionally, highlights like the Turón to Benínar Reservoir Road offer scenic views.

What do other runners enjoy most about jogging in Turón?

The running routes in Turón are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 5.0 stars. Runners often praise the varied terrain, the proximity to the serene Turón River, and the rich ecosystem that provides a stimulating and enjoyable outdoor experience. The combination of river paths and mountain backdrops is frequently highlighted.

Are there shaded running routes suitable for summer in Turón?

Yes, many running routes along the Turón River offer excellent shade, making them more comfortable for summer runs. The riverbanks are characterized by dense alluvial forests with species like alders, ash trees, and poplars, which create a natural canopy. This provides a cooler and more pleasant environment even during warmer months.

What makes Turón a unique place for running compared to other regions?

Turón's uniqueness for running stems from its location within the Sierra de las Nieves Natural Park, a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ve, and its central feature, the Turón River. This combination offers a rare blend of serene riverside paths, dramatic mountainous landscapes, and unique biodiversity, including ancient 'pinsapo' fir forests. The rich ecosystem and varied terrain provide a distinctive and stimulating running environment.

Are there any specific landmarks or historical sites near the running routes?

While the primary focus for runners is often the natural beauty, the region does have points of interest. You might pass through charming local settlements like Ugíjar Town Center or see historical structures like the Dique del Molino Caído, one of the old dams along the Turón River. The area also features the Hermitage of the Virgin of Fátima of Montenegro.

What is the best time of year to go running in Turón?

Turón offers good running conditions for much of the year. Spring and autumn provide p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ery. During warmer months, the shaded riverside paths are ideal. The natural pools along the Turón River also offer refreshing spots during a run in summer. Winter can be cooler, especially in the higher elevations of the Sierra de las Nieves.
